  1. 1 de fev. de 2021 · Consuelo Yznaga, the daughter of a wealthy Cuban-American landowner, had married Viscount George Montagu, the future 8th Duke of Manchester, in 1876. American heiresses marrying fortune-seeking European aristocrats was not uncommon at this time and they later became known at 'Buccaneers' thanks to Edith Wharton’s namesake book published in 1938.

  2. George Victor Drogo Montagu, 8th Duke of Manchester, etc. (Kimbolton, Huntingdon, Cambridgeshire, 17 June 1853 – Tandragee Castle, County Armagh, 18 August 1892), styled The Honourable George V. D. Montagu from 1853 to 1855 and Viscount Mandeville from 1855 to 1890, was a British peer and Member of Parliament.

George Victor Drogo Montagu, 8th Duke of Manchester, was born 17 June 1853 in Kimbolton, Huntingdonshire, England, United Kingdom to William Drogo Montagu, 7th Duke of Manchester (1823-1890) and Luise Friederike Auguste von Alten (1832-1911) and died 18 August 1892 Tandragee Castle, County Armagh, Ireland of unspecified causes. Socialite; wife of 8th Duke of Manchester; daughter of Antonio Modesto Yznaga del Valle and Ellen Maria Clement Consuelo Yznaga was a Cuban-American socialite from Louisiana, who caused a stir in London with her uninhibited nature and fondness for playing the banjo.
